I failed to call in 14 days to let them know I did not want another bottle of the Anti-Wrinkle Serum. I noticed $84+ was charged to my credit card last month. I thought I was getting a sample bottle. It was a 1 oz. bottle. It wouldn't hardly pump, so I had to unscrew the top and pound my hand to get anything out. I may have used it 5 times. Usually a sample is a sample. I ordered this expecting a sample. Now I find out they charged me $84 for that sample. The bottle shown on the advertisement doesn't look like the bottle I received.

When I called today, they told me that they had charged my credit card again, which is what I expected they were going to do, because this is the way they do people. I originally wasn't planning on purchasing this product. I kept receiving a notice stating I had a free $1,000 gift card from Walmart or Target. I finally gave in and checked it out. You had to answer a zillion questions and then it kept trying to sell me stuff. I thought maybe if I ordered something, I could complete the for. So I thought I will try this, I will only be out $2.95. Well, that didn't happen. When I called today, they said they could not refund the 1st payment and that the second shipment had been sent and my credit card had been charged again. I told her I was probably one of the most patient person on this planet, but this was wrong. I told her I would refuse the next box and asked her to remove the charges today. She said if I refused, it would take longer to track the package and therefore take longer to get my money back. I was driving and she said "I have a tracking # for you, can you write it down." I told her I was driving and I could not. She said I needed this number, so I was at a traffic light, I found a piece of paper and wrote the number down and hung up.
